Abstract: | ![]() Pulse injection of [3H]haloperidol (0.1 μCi; 0.003 μg) into the internal carotid artery of the rat specifically labelled dopamine receptors in striatum and olfactory tubercle, as indicated by the kinetics of, and the effects of neuroleptic drugs on, the ligand disposition. The described method may prove useful for labelling brain receptors with ligands which readily cross the blood-brain barrier but which do not selectively mark their receptors if injected systemically. |
